What are the reasons for the burnout of the servo drive?

1. If there is no problem with matching and quality, it may be caused by damage to other components of the circuit
2. The capacitor model does not match
3. Wrong damage usually refers to being damaged, the capacitor may still be good, and the judgment is wrong.
4. The quality of the capacitor is too poor to be broken down
5. Installation environment problems.
6. Broken feet caused by man-made reasons
